Trump’s Deportation Clash: Kilmar’s Case Sparks Crisis

Join Big John and Mike ter Maat on Liberty Lens as they explore the controversial case of Kilmar Armando Abrego Garcia, a Maryland father deported to El Salvador despite a court order. The hosts discuss allegations of MS-13 gang ties, the Trump administration’s immigration policies, and the Supreme Court’s ruling to bring Kilmar back. They examine due process, constitutional rights, and parallels with El Salvador’s prison crackdowns under President Bukele.
